Item Description
Keep your trailers and their contents safe while avoiding up-ending during loading and unloading activities with Labelmaster’s Economy Stabilizing Steel Jacks. Compliant with OSHA 1910.178 (k)(3) requirements, these jacks have a heavy duty dome shape and are also useful for leveling trailers when parked on sloped ground to prevent landing gear from sinking into soft surfaces. They are made of high-strength steel with a bright yellow, powder-coated finish. Their base is 14-in. wide for maximum leveling stability with a 3-in.-diameter, heavy steel tube welded on top. On top of the tube is a welded steel collar that is inserted into a 1 1/2-in.-diameter, cold-rolled steel screw with ACME thread. The acme thread screw is 10-in. long, allowing for a 7-in. adjustment. These have a total service range of 41 - 51 in., a static load capacity of 50,000 lbs. and a lifting capacity of 5000 lbs.
